Key Facts
- Nong Duc Manh was born in Bắc Kạn[2].
- Nong Duc Manh was born on +1940-09-11T00:00:00Z[3].
- Nong Duc Manh was married to Đỗ Thị Huyền Tâm[6].
- A child of Nong Duc Manh was Nông Quốc Tuấn[7].
- Nong Duc Manh held citizenship in Vietnam[8].
- Nong Duc Manh's professions included politician[4].
- Nong Duc Manh held the position of member of the National Assembly of Vietnam[9].
- Nong Duc Manh was educated at Saint Petersburg State Forest Technical University[10].
- Nong Duc Manh received the Pushkin Medal[11].
- Nong Duc Manh received the Order of Friendship[12].
- Nong Duc Manh received the Order of José Martí[13].
